What is Form W-9

The IRS Form W-9 is a tax document used by U.S. persons to provide their taxpayer identification number (TIN) to entities for income reporting purposes.

What is the IRS Form W-9 Request for Taxpayer Identification Number and Certification?

The IRS Form W-9, known as the taxpayer identification number and certification form, serves a critical function for U.S. taxpayers. This form is primarily used to capture a taxpayer’s identification number (TIN), which is essential for accurate income reporting by third parties to the IRS. By providing this information, individuals and businesses can streamline their interactions with tax authorities, ensuring that all reported earnings align with actual income.
Completing the W-9 form is particularly significant for those who are subject to U.S. tax laws, as it directly relates to individual tax returns. This document is a foundational component for various financial transactions and contractual agreements.

Who Needs to Complete the IRS Form W-9?

The requirement to complete the IRS Form W-9 typically falls on U.S. persons, which includes both individuals and businesses who receive taxable income. It's essential to identify cases where exceptions might apply, such as Non-U.S. persons, who may not be obligated to submit this form.
Common scenarios for W-9 requests include those related to freelance work, contracting jobs, or financial institutions requiring identification for account setup and reporting purposes.

Common Errors in Completing the IRS Form W-9

When completing the IRS Form W-9, users should be vigilant about common errors that could jeopardize the submission. Mistakes often involve incorrect entries of the TIN or discrepancies between the name on the form and the one registered with the IRS.
A validation checklist prior to submission can help mitigate these errors, ensuring all information is correctly captured and maintains consistency to meet IRS requirements.

What Happens After You Submit the IRS Form W-9?

Once the IRS Form W-9 is submitted, the recipient will utilize the provided information for reporting purposes to the IRS. This process plays a vital role in maintaining the integrity of tax reporting. Users should be prepared for potential follow-up communications regarding their information or any discrepancies that may arise.
It is also advisable to keep a copy of the submitted form for personal records, as this can facilitate future interactions with the IRS or financial entities.

U.S. persons, including individuals, businesses, and nonprofits, who need to provide their taxpayer identification number (TIN) for income reporting are eligible to use IRS Form W-9.
The W-9 form should be submitted whenever requested by a payer, typically before the commencement of services or payments. It is essential to provide it timely to avoid withholding on your income.
You can submit your completed W-9 form via email or as required by the requester. Ensure you keep a copy for your records as well.
Typically, no additional documents are needed with the W-9. However, if you are applying for certain exemptions, attach relevant supportive documentation to the blank fields as per the requester's requirement.
Common mistakes include providing incorrect TIN, failing to sign the form, or leaving required fields blank. It's crucial to review your entries carefully.
W-9 forms do not undergo formal processing as they are typically used for information purposes only. Ensure you submit it promptly to the requester after completion.
If your information changes, it's essential to fill out a new W-9 form and submit it to the requester to ensure they have your current TIN and details.
